func TestQueryHistory(t *testing.T) {
cluster := test.MustNewCluster(t, 2)
cluster.Nodes[0] = test.NewCommandNode(t, true)
cluster.GetNode(0).Config.Gossip.Port = "0"
err := cluster.GetNode(0).Start()
if err != nil {
t.Fatalf("starting node 0: %v", err)
}
defer cluster.GetNode(0).Close()
cluster.Nodes[1] = test.NewCommandNode(t, false)
cluster.GetNode(1).Config.Gossip.Port = "0"
cluster.GetNode(1).Config.Gossip.Seeds = []string{cluster.GetNode(0).GossipAddress()}
err = cluster.GetNode(1).Start()
if err != nil {
t.Fatalf("starting node 1: %v", err)
}
defer cluster.GetNode(1).Close()
cmd := cluster.GetNode(0)
h := cmd.Handler.(*http.Handler).Handler
w := httptest.NewRecorder()
test.Do(t, "POST", cmd.URL()+"/index/i0", "")
test.Do(t, "POST", cmd.URL()+"/index/i0/field/f0", "")
test.Do(t, "POST", cmd.URL()+"/index/i0/query", "Set(0, f0=0)")
test.Do(t, "POST", cmd.URL()+"/index/i0/query", "Set(3000000, f0=0)")
test.Do(t, "POST", cmd.URL()+"/index/i0/query", "TopN(f0)")
h.ServeHTTP(w, test.MustNewHTTPRequest("GET", "/query-history", nil))
if w.Code != gohttp.StatusOK {
t.Fatalf("unexpected status code: %d", w.Code)
}
ret := mustJSONDecodeSlice(t, w.Body)
for n, r := range ret {
fmt.Printf("%d %+v\n", n, r)
}
// verify result length
if len(ret) != 7 {
// each set query executes on both nodes once
// topn query gets added to history on node0 once, node1 twice
t.Fatalf("expected list of length 7, got %d", len(ret))
}
// verify sort order
if !sort.SliceIsSorted(ret, func(i, j int) bool {
// must match the sort in api.PastQueries
return ret[i].(map[string]interface{})["age"].(float64) > ret[j].(map[string]interface{})["age"].(float64)
}) {
t.Fatalf("response list not sorted correctly")
}
// verify response structure
queryStatus := ret[4].(map[string]interface{})
expectedStrings := map[string]string{
"index": "i0",
"nodeID": cluster.GetNode(0).Server.NodeID(),
"query": "TopN(f0)",
}
for k, exp := range expectedStrings {
got, ok := queryStatus[k]
if !ok {
t.Fatalf("response key '%s' not present", k)
}
if exp != got {
t.Fatalf("response value for key '%s' was '%s', expected '%s'", k, got, exp)
}
}
expectedNumKeys := []string{"age", "runtime"}
for _, k := range expectedNumKeys {
got, ok := queryStatus[k]
if !ok {
t.Fatalf("response key '%s' not present", k)
}
gotint, ok := got.(float64) // ugh
if !ok {
t.Fatalf("response value for key '%s' %T instead of float64", k, got)
}
if gotint <= 0 {
t.Fatalf("negative value for key '%s'", k)
}
}
// verify additional history entries for the TopN call
queryStatus = ret[5].(map[string]interface{})
expectedStrings = map[string]string{
"index": "i0",
"nodeID": cluster.GetNode(1).Server.NodeID(),
"query": "TopN(_field=\"f0\")",
}
for k, exp := range expectedStrings {
got, ok := queryStatus[k]
if !ok {
t.Fatalf("response key '%s' not present", k)
}
if exp != got {
t.Fatalf("response value for key '%s' was '%s', expected '%s'", k, got, exp)
}
}
queryStatus = ret[6].(map[string]interface{})
expectedStrings = map[string]string{
"index": "i0",
"nodeID": cluster.GetNode(1).Server.NodeID(),
"query": "TopN(_field=\"f0\", ids=[0])",
}
for k, exp := range expectedStrings {
got, ok := queryStatus[k]
if !ok {
t.Fatalf("response key '%s' not present", k)
}
if exp != got {
t.Fatalf("response value for key '%s' was '%s', expected '%s'", k, got, exp)
}
}
}
